WebDav или HTTP вместо FTP

Программирование на Visual Basic, главный форум. Обсуждение тем программирования на VB 1—6.
Даже если вы плохо разбираетесь в VB и программировании вообще — тут вам помогут. В разумных пределах, конечно.
Правила форума
Темы, в которых будет сначала написано «что нужно сделать», а затем просьба «помогите», будут закрыты.
Читайте требования к создаваемым темам.
natcap
Бывалый
Бывалый
Аватара пользователя
 
Сообщения: 234
Зарегистрирован: 25.06.2003 (Ср) 13:15
Откуда: Москва

WebDav или HTTP вместо FTP

Сообщение natcap » 21.03.2007 (Ср) 19:14

Есть задача написать upload-менаджер работающий по протоколу WebDav (надстройка надо HTTP). Разбирался ли кто-нибудь с этим протоколом? MSDN ничего толкогвого не подсказал, а хотелось бы найти хотя бы компонент, через который копать дальше
Медленно переезжаю с 6.0 на 2008 .... задавая тонны глупых вопросов :)

Sebas
Неуловимый Джо
Неуловимый Джо
Аватара пользователя
 
Сообщения: 3626
Зарегистрирован: 12.02.2002 (Вт) 17:25
Откуда: столько наглости такие вопросы задавать

Сообщение Sebas » 22.03.2007 (Чт) 9:18

а и не надо разбираться...

ена клиенте должна быть запущена служба WebClient и обращение будет как к сетевой папке
- Я никогда не понимал, почему они приходят ко мне чтобы умирать?

sebas<-@->mail.ru

natcap
Бывалый
Бывалый
Аватара пользователя
 
Сообщения: 234
Зарегистрирован: 25.06.2003 (Ср) 13:15
Откуда: Москва

Сообщение natcap » 22.03.2007 (Чт) 13:55

ну скажем служба WebClient включена по умолчанию..
без не работа в интернет была бы невозможна

Что делать дальше чтобы программно обратиться к некой папке на сервере, на котором включена поддержка WebDav?
Медленно переезжаю с 6.0 на 2008 .... задавая тонны глупых вопросов :)

Sebas
Неуловимый Джо
Неуловимый Джо
Аватара пользователя
 
Сообщения: 3626
Зарегистрирован: 12.02.2002 (Вт) 17:25
Откуда: столько наглости такие вопросы задавать

Сообщение Sebas » 23.03.2007 (Пт) 12:23

natcap писал(а):ну скажем служба WebClient включена по умолчанию..
без не работа в интернет была бы невозможна


Неправда ваша

natcap писал(а):Что делать дальше чтобы программно обратиться к некой папке на сервере, на котором включена поддержка WebDav?


Dim str() as string =Io.File.ReadAllLines("\\FtpServerWithDav.com\folder\file.txt")
- Я никогда не понимал, почему они приходят ко мне чтобы умирать?

sebas<-@->mail.ru

natcap
Бывалый
Бывалый
Аватара пользователя
 
Сообщения: 234
Зарегистрирован: 25.06.2003 (Ср) 13:15
Откуда: Москва

Сообщение natcap » 23.03.2007 (Пт) 12:49

Ха-ха-ха.. а вот и не смешно :(
написала же UPLOAD нужен.. Нужен был бы Download - вообще бы вопростов не было - все ясно и понятно
а Upload подразумевает во-первых заход под логином, во-вторых чтение дерикторий, а в третих закачку ТУДА.
Медленно переезжаю с 6.0 на 2008 .... задавая тонны глупых вопросов :)

Konst_One
Член-корреспондент академии VBStreets
Член-корреспондент академии VBStreets
Аватара пользователя
 
Сообщения: 3041
Зарегистрирован: 09.04.2004 (Пт) 13:47
Откуда: Химки

Сообщение Konst_One » 23.03.2007 (Пт) 15:18

см. в сторону ADODB.Recordset метод Open и соответствующий провайдер OLE DB

Sebas
Неуловимый Джо
Неуловимый Джо
Аватара пользователя
 
Сообщения: 3626
Зарегистрирован: 12.02.2002 (Вт) 17:25
Откуда: столько наглости такие вопросы задавать

Сообщение Sebas » 23.03.2007 (Пт) 17:35

natcap писал(а):Ха-ха-ха.. а вот и не смешно :(
написала же UPLOAD нужен.. Нужен был бы Download - вообще бы вопростов не было - все ясно и понятно
а Upload подразумевает во-первых заход под логином, во-вторых чтение дерикторий, а в третих закачку ТУДА.


Значит нужно подключить как сетевой диск, возможно, сделать NetUseResource.

Хотя если есть доступ к серверу, то в Вашем случае проще поднять веб-службу.
- Я никогда не понимал, почему они приходят ко мне чтобы умирать?

sebas<-@->mail.ru


Вернуться в Visual Basic 1–6

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 106

    TopList  
cron